Saturday, May 18, was Helmet Safety Day for the $474 million ICFederal Credit Union in collaboration with the Ryan JoubertMemorial Foundation and the local police in Fitchburg, Mass. Morethan 100 helmets were presented and a car wash was held, with $275going to the foundation created in the memory of a 16-year-old highschool student killed in an automobile accident in 2000.

“Helmet safety is a concern for everyone,” said Angela Alansky,IC Parkhill manager, “and we are very proud to be able to honorRyan Joubert's memory by assisting his parents in spreading theword about helmet safety.”
